Scots head north to add to membership

The most northerly brass band in the UK has just became part of the Scottish Brass Band Association family.

The Scottish Brass Band Association (SBBA) has welcomed the Lerwick Band as the latest addition to their ever growing membership.

Based in Shetland, they also gain the title of being the northerly brass band in the UK, geographically in line across the North Sea with Bergen — home to the likes of Norwegian banding giants Eikanger and Manger Musikklag.

SBBA told 4BR that they are delighted with the band’s decision to join the association, after fully embracing the support and opportunities membership offers.

SBBA is also hopeful that the band will introduce a new youth set up into its organisation once the necessary infrastructure has been out in place – helping to further expand its musical commitment to the Shetland community.

Lerwick’s addition is the latest success story in SBBA’s country-wide development plans to welcome new bands in outlying regions of the country. Indeed, Kirkwall Town Band, based in Orkney, is already a member of SBBA.

The history of brass banding in Lerwick goes back as far as 1863 and the current MD, Drew Robertson, was in the band that flourished in the 1950s.

With important internationally celebrated cultural events playing a major role in attracting tourists to the area it is hoped that the band will now flourish once more.

Earlier in the year, Bon Accord Band visited the islands of Orkney and Shetland as part of its 50th Anniversary celebration tour, where they performed with Kirkwall Town Band in Orkney and welcomed the members of the Lerwick Band when they visited Shetland.

A SBBA spokesperson told 4BR: "The success of such collaborative initiatives is a heart-warming reminder of the friendships and unity that can be derived through brass band music, and a clear indication of the important role SBBA is committed to playing in support of Scotland’s brass bands."

They added: "SBBA welcomes the Lerwick Brass Band to its membership and looks forward to developing initiatives in the future which offer support to all bands in similar outlying areas."
